Guggenheim, YouTube Team Up On Video Art Site
In the newest installment of Prestigious Institutions Slumming It (remember when the Library of Congress acquired Twitter’s archives?), the Guggenheim Museum has announced that a new exhibition will come from … YouTube, The Washington Post reports.
YouTube Play, which launched earlier this month, is a partnership between the video site and the renowned art museum. It invites users to submit their short creative videos at youtube.com/ play. The top 20, chosen by a jury of professional artists, will be on view this fall at Guggenheim museums around the world.
